Female fertility after ileal pouch-anal anastomosis for ulcerative colitis. Br J Surg 2007; 94: 478–82. 2 Fazio VW, Ziv Y, … WebUlcerative colitis is more localized in nature than Crohn’s disease. Typically, the disease affects the colon (large intestine) including the rectum and anus, and only invades (inflames) the inner lining of bowel tissue.It almost always starts at the rectum, extending upwards in a continuous manner through the colon.
